The Evolution Of Camera Bags
In the early days of photography, cameras were bulky, and storage was limited to simple boxes or canvas satchels. As technology advanced, specialized bags emerged to protect fragile lenses and equipment. Over time, leather entered the scene, transforming bags from functional carriers into luxury essentials. Today, leather camera bags represent a perfect balance of innovation and tradition, a reflection of how photography itself bridges artistry and technology.

Design Characteristics Of Leather Camera Bags
Several features define premium leather camera bags:
-
Structured Silhouettes: Reinforced edges and panels protect against impacts.
-
Padded Interiors: Soft linings with customizable dividers for lenses and accessories.
-
Secure Closures: Zippers, buckles, or magnetic snaps for added safety.
-
Versatile Carry Options: Crossbody straps, top handles, or backpack hybrids.
-
Aesthetic Refinement: Smooth, pebbled, or textured finishes to complement style.
Types Of Leather Camera Bags
-
Messenger-Style Camera Bags: Crossbody design for easy access during shoots.
-
Backpack Camera Bags: Larger capacity for travel and multi-lens setups.
-
Compact Crossbody Cases: Ideal for street photography or smaller equipment.
-
Professional Briefcase Bags: Combining executive polish with camera storage.
-
Hybrid Travel Bags: Multi-purpose bags that serve as both travel luggage and camera carriers.

Maintenance And Care Of Leather Camera Bags
To extend lifespan:
-
Conditioning: Apply leather conditioner regularly to prevent dryness.
-
Cleaning: Use soft, damp cloths and avoid harsh chemicals.
-
Storage: Keep in dust bags and away from prolonged sunlight.
-
Waterproofing: Apply protective sprays for added resistance.
Suede finishes require gentle brushes to maintain texture. Proper care ensures bags remain pristine even after years of fieldwork.

Innovations In Camera Bag Design
Contemporary innovations include:
-
RFID-protected pockets for digital security.
-
Convertible straps enabling crossbody or backpack wear.
-
Lightweight treatments reducing leather’s natural heaviness.
-
Shock-absorbing padding for fragile equipment.
-
Hybrid compartments for tablets or laptops.
